Vintage Porcelain Open Butter Dish - Petite Fruit Pattern by Raintree circa 1984 Swiss Illustrated throughout by Michiko Fujiwara{HISTORY} Strawberries, apples and grapes scattered amongst white and yellow flowers make up this pretty open faced porcelain butter dish. Made by Raintree in the 1980s, this colorful Petite Fruit botanical pattern came in a variety of serving pieces that were ideal for tea tray presentation.
